Embarking on a vegetable gardening journey can be both rewarding and fun. It's a wonderful way to interact with nature, cultivate your own fresh produce, and improve your culinary talents. Regardless of whether you are a complete beginner or have some gardening experience, this guide will provide you with the essentials to get started.
- Begin your garden in a sunny location where your plants can receive at least six hours of sunlight per day.
- Prepare the soil by adding compost or other organic matter to nourish it.
- Pick vegetables that are suitable for your climate and growing period.
- Plant your seeds at the recommended depth and spacing.
- Moisten your seedlings regularly, especially during dry periods.
With a little effort, you'll be enjoying the fruits (and vegetables!) of your labor in no time.
